#8d2dd3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8d2dd3 is composed of 55.3% red, 17.6%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.2% cyan, 78.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 274.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.4% and a lightness of 50.2%. #8d2dd3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aff with #1b00a7.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#8d2dd3 color description : Strong violet.

#8d2dd3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8d2dd3 has RGB values of R:141, G:45,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.33, M:0.79, Y:0,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 9252307.

Shades and Tints of #8d2dd3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f7f0f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#8d2dd3

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817b85 is the less saturated color, while #9306fa is the most saturated one.
